Main

ICM Archives

September 9, 2007

I Code Therefore I Am

I ( );
WANT (255);
TO (FAST);
LEARN (255 );
TO ( );
CODE (ALL);

September 10, 2007

Week 1 - Drawing in Processing

arrow.jpg
Simplicity (1) (2) (3)


shell_small.jpg


Complexity (1) (2)

September 26, 2007

Week 3 - Classes in Processing

Picture-3.jpg

Flowers-- the begining ( exercise made with Itai)

October 7, 2007

Week 4 - Arrays in Processing

arrays.jpg

This time I decided to do the same exercise and improve the garden with a better movements of the flowers and with same interaction - the flowers. (not finished)
see here

October 9, 2007

MidTerm Project - Observations

We went to observe the dynamics around the elevator both in the main floor and in the 4th floor. Here are some videos and observations:



3 people waiting: they almost don't speak with each other and they don't move around so much, only small movements with the feet.


She waited around half a second. Moving around, always very close to the door of the elevator and looking up very often.


Typical movement when waiting: press button to call elevator, step back for a while, step forward again, press button again, step back. It's almost like a dance in slow motion. And another thing that we observe is that people normally stand and wait in front of the buttons, not in front of the doors.


People like to press the button more that once


Some people prefer to move more around the space near the elevator, while they are waiting.


ITP students are very healthy and energetic. Most of the students, we can say, 90% use the stairs. They don't want to wait for the slow elevator. Why we are doing this?? c'mon guys, we are doing this for u!!


Even when they seem that they are going to use it. At least is a good example to see the what happens when a big group of people is around the elevator.


How people use space when they are arriving by elevator


People arriving and leaving the floor

October 17, 2007

Week 5 - Strings in Processing

This is my first applet using Strings and Parsing Text from a website.

Week 6 - Processing talk with arduino

For this week I try to do a serial communication btw Arduino and Processing. Put them in love, somehow.
I'm using 2 potentiometers as an input to change the size and color of ellipses in Processing.
pot2.jpg

The idea was to create something more abstract and I like the effect on this last experience, where I was playing with alpha values and the random size of the balls.

potscreen.jpg


How started
Final Version
Applet version - something similar, ehehe

October 21, 2007

Midterm Project - ICM - Idea

My Idea for the Midterm Project for Computational Media is to make a visualization of Spam.
Data Visualization and Mapping Information are one of the research areas I've been working for a while. In recent years these areaa have grown exponentially and today we see, more than ever, all kind of data being exposed to this trend. Not that I’m not happy with this, I think it is extremely important to explore news ways to visualize information and create systems that improve the readability and understanding of it. But, at the same time, it has become more a trend than a necessity and we end up mapping useless information, in my opinion.
So, I decided to map and explore ways to visualize information that we consider irrelevant and annoying, without meaning (it can be arguable) or importance. Like spam.

Midterm Project - ICM - Research I

Where does the term spam come from ?
eeheheheheheeeh!!!!

see it on YouTube

Midterm Project - ICM - Research II

Projects using spam and making visualitions about it or using it:

Cry for help

cry%20for%20help.jpg

A book that illustrates the scam-mail from Africa. Like the author says," The African scam-mails differ from other fraudulent e-mails in their creativity, audacity and their ludicrous claims. They are fancifully written and thrilling to read".


SpamTrap

spamtrap.jpg

Interactive installation piece that prints, shreds and blacklists spam email. The artist created a specific email account to receive spam email and expose that email account to several websites, hoping to be tracked by bots and spammers. Spam Traps are usually used to catch spam.


MakeLove Not Spam

Makelovenotspam.gif


screensaver that endlessly request data from sites that sell the goods and services mentioned in spam emails, with the aim of increasing server load on those sites to the point their operation became unprofitable ( project finished)


Email Spam Plants

spamflowers.jpg


The attributes of the plants are defined by spam emails. Subject lines, headers & footers are parsed: it detected relations btw data: IP addresses form sender are used to change color, from 0 to 255; the time defines if the plant is smaller(morning) or larger (evening); the size of the msg influences how bushy the plant is; certain keywords might trigger more branches ( viagra is not used to make it taller)

SpamGraffiti

spamgraffiti.jpg

Online Visualizations created from spam messages received by # emails accounts.
Spam appears as layers and time is used to overlap each one ( the newest is one the top)Each email accounts appears visually different, in order to compare them.

Email Erosion

"A physical data visualization system that models a bio-degradable, starch-based block of foam using spam & email as stimuli. Based on the content of an email, the system rotates the block & lowers or raises the sprayer, to erode parts of the foam with sprays of water." (scr= information aesthetics)

Email Spam Paint

Put more info!!

October 29, 2007

Midterm Project - ICM - Study I

The aim of my mid term project is to Visualize Spam. Please read this to know more about the concept. Since this is going to be my proposal for the final project in this class, I decided to start by implement just a simple part of this complex project:

1. Load (into processing) three local text files of different kind of spam email(ads, money, privacy);

2.Extract the date, subject and length of each one

3. Use that data to display 3 circles : the circles are position on the screen according with the date ( older email goes near the upper left corner ) ; the size of the email depends on the length of the email; each circle is identify by it's subject


circles1.jpg


circles_rollover.jpg

I consider this study just a starting point and the result become exactly the opposite that I wanted to create in the beginning. I wanted the result to be visually annoying and noisy, like spam but to simplify I decided to represent each email as a circle that was displayed according the data of it's related spam email.
It was very good to learn how to extract data from files and translate that data visually. I figure out that I was harder that I was expect and I learned a lot.

About ICM

This page contains an archive of all entries posted to I´m born into a house with no computer in the ICM category. They are listed from oldest to newest.

PhyComp is the next category.

Many more can be found on the main index page or by looking through the archives.

Powered by
Movable Type 3.35